- WRXtranceformed - 11-14-2007

Sweet, TV is fixed. The guy who fixed it was chill, he stayed and drank a beer with me after he was done. Apparently there is a sensor inside the TV whose wire is attached with some kind of connector. That connector connection corrodes and you get that error, so Mitsubishi has the techs just clip the connectors off and solder the wire together, which is how it should have come from the factory really.

Oh, and I bought some aftermarket component cables at BB that were only like 8 bucks and support 1080p (the XBOX brand is like 40 and doesn't support 1080p????), but they don't display it on my TV. There was a plaque on the back of my TV that I noticed after I was checking it out that clearly states that it will only play up to 1080i with component cables. So, I'm stuck with 1080i since my XBOX doesn't have an HDMI input =( Not that I'm really suffering much ha, it's still an unbelievable picture.

My first impressions of Assassin's Creed: Rent it first.

Don't take this as regret for purchasing this game at all. I love it so far. But I'm also into the kind of game that focuses on ninja assassination skills and stealth. If you're a stickler for stunning graphics, this isn't the game for you.

The graphics are about a 7 on a 10 scale... I'm a little jaded from having played CoD4 for the past few days. It's noticeably worse though; lots of clipping, an overall haziness used to hide imperfections and lack of clarity at graphic thresholds, REALLY bad shadows... especially on the cinematics. Like, you can literally see squares where there should be smooth lines. Fingers coming through fabric where they shouldn't, etc.

Gameplay is good so far though, good progression of skills, global choice of attack routes. If I had to give it a preliminary grade, I'd give it a B.
